January 3rd, 2010 | Category: JesusOne of the many things that Islam and Christianity have in common is a belief that the Virgin Mary gave birth to Jesus (peace be upon them) in what can only be described as a miracle.
However, Muslims believe that the creation of every human being is a miraculous sign from God, and every baby is seen as a miracle.
The creation of Jesus from only a mother is surely a sign of God’s infinite Power and Strength, but is it the only sign of its kind? Do we know other similar signs?
To know the answer to these questions, and to learn more about the Islamic view of Jesus, watch this talk by Fadel Soliman, the director of Bridges Foundation.
